Data-driven models and computational tools for neurolinguistics: a language technology perspective
Artemova, Ekaterina, Bakarov, Amir, Artemov, Aleksey, Burnaev, Evgeny, Sharaev, Maxim
In this paper, our focus is the connection and influence of language technologies on the research in neurolinguistics. We present a review of brain imaging-based neurolinguistic studies with a focus on the natural language representations, such as word embeddings and pre-trained language models. Mutual enrichment of neurolinguistics and language technologies leads to development of brain-aware natural language representations. The importance of this research area is emphasized by medical applications.
